In many ways, the impending AASE/WAESPAA Joint National Conference promises to be more than just another stimulating PD event. Rather, it will symbolise the visionary goals put forward by special needs educators and leaders from across the nation, and WAESPAA president Linda Lane could not be more excited to see it all come together on August 27.
